Walkers book persuasively shows that Black business owners have run fewer big-scale businesses because of racism, especially through government institutions, scholars say. Shomari Wills, who authored Black Fortunes, a book about the first half-dozen Black millionaires in the country, argues that Walker has become memorialized as the first Black millionaire because earlier millionaires were less flamboyant about their success, fearful that it might make them a target of reprisal. Enterprise, Nevada had the fifth-highest 2019 Black labor force participation rate (79.0%), the 16th-highest 2019 median Black household income (about $58,500) and 23rd-best 2019 Black homeownership rate (roughly 43%) of all 129 cities. The former slave Robert Reed Church, Wills writes, was shot in the head during the Memphis race riots of 1866 because he was noted as a wealthy Black man, though he survived the attack.
